All Tracey’s monoprints are complete ‘one-offs’ due to the techniques used and are built up in layers of colours. First ink is rolled out onto a zinc plate using a gel roller and areas may be wiped out and lines are drawn into the ink. Sometimes the paper is laid onto the ink and pressure and marks are made onto the back of the paper to create tone and line. Then paper stencil and acetate stencils are used to block out or fill in areas of colour.
